It is beyond the scope of this article to cover every you can possibly imagine mix of household circumstances, but here is a basic format for a typically worded invite, with some common alternatives italicized and described in nearby notes: Keep in mind that complete given names and middle names are used (no labels!), and absolutely nothing is shortened except titles like Mr - make your own wedding invitation online., Mrs., Dr.

The bride's name is listed prior to the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is used for a church event - wedding invitation content. State names, years, dates and times are all drawn up fully, and note that "half after four o'clock" is utilized instead of "four-thirty." Commas are utilized just to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P deadline on your action card should be one month before your wedding event date, so that you have sufficient time to determine seating plans, then have escort cards and location cards printed. Here is an example of a standard response card: The favour of a reply is requested before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to attend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Action cards must never ask for the number of visitors coming to the weddinginstead, the specific names of guests who are being invited are indicated on your envelope( s), and those visitors who can pertain to the wedding will so indicate by composing their names in the suitable blank on the card.

Many couples drop the conventional "M" in front of the blank line, so visitors can write their names more delicately. wedding invitation order.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more standard kind of action card, however some modern variations are created as a postcard, with the address and mark put on the back side of the card.

Because a directions card is a relatively recent advancement, there are no stringent rules regarding its format. You can supply the info either in the type of explicit composed directions, or additionally you can supply a detailed map.

Depending upon your specific scenarios, you might be needed to provide any or all of the following kinds of details: Valet parkingIf this is being offered, it must be suggested right away following the driving directions. Group transportation arrangements you have made for your guestsIndicate where and when your guests need to fulfill to take the transportation, and in setting a departure time, enable an extra 15 minutes to make sure an on-time arrival.

Kid care plans that you have madeA excellent method to motivate guests with kids to attend, while keeping the kids from crashing your celebration, if that's your preference. Proper attire for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es suggested" for an outside wedding where you do not desire the ladies aerating the lawn with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a destination wedding, you may wish to offer information on location attractions. The hosts of the wedding event must be noted here. This can be the bride-to-be's moms and dads, the groom's parents, both, or neither. For more informal phrasing, the parent's first and last names can be noted rather of utilizing titles. For example: Cheryl and William Lewis (the woman's name is listed initially, as the man's given name must not be separated from his surname).

There are lots of various ways to word the demand line. For official wedding events "demand the honor of your existence" is the standard line used (spelling changes to "honour" if the ceremony is occurring in a house of worship) - ms word wedding invitation templates. Other popular wording alternatives includes:" request the pleasure of your company"" invite you to commemorate"" cordially invite you to attend" The bride is noted initially.
